Backpack Securities to Bridge Traditional Stocks and Tokenized Assets on Solana

BitcoinWorld Backpack Securities to Bridge Traditional Stocks and Tokenized Assets on Solana Cryptocurrency exchange Backpack is set to launch Backpack Securities, a regulated platform that will allow users to trade both traditional U.S. stocks and their tokenized counterparts on a blockchain. The move, reported by The Block, represents a significant step toward merging conventional securities markets with decentralized finance infrastructure. What Backpack Securities Offers Backpack Securities will function as a regulated securities brokerage, enabling users to buy and sell actual U.S. stocks through standard financial channels. The key differentiator is the ability to convert those holdings into tokenized versions that can be transferred freely on a blockchain network. This means investors could potentially move their stock holdings across wallets or use them in decentralized applications without selling the underlying asset. To achieve this, Backpack has partnered with Sunrise, a Solana-based tokenization protocol. Sunrise specializes in creating blockchain representations of real-world assets, ensuring that each tokenized stock corresponds one-to-one with a real share held in custody. The service is scheduled for a phased rollout beginning in June. Why This Matters for Investors The integration of traditional and tokenized stocks addresses a long-standing friction point in crypto markets: the inability to seamlessly move between regulated securities and blockchain-based assets. For retail and institutional investors alike, this could reduce the need to manage separate accounts for traditional brokerage services and crypto exchanges. Tokenized stocks also open up new use cases, such as using equity as collateral in decentralized lending protocols or enabling fractional ownership of high-priced shares. However, regulatory clarity remains a critical factor, as securities laws vary by jurisdiction and the tokenization of equities is still a developing area of financial regulation. Market and Industry Context Backpack’s announcement comes amid growing interest in real-world asset tokenization. Major financial institutions and blockchain projects have been exploring ways to bring traditional assets like bonds, real estate, and equities onto distributed ledgers. Solana, known for its high throughput and low transaction costs, has emerged as a preferred network for such initiatives. Backpack itself has built a reputation as a compliant exchange, having received regulatory approvals in multiple jurisdictions. The launch of Backpack Securities could strengthen its position as a bridge between traditional finance and the crypto ecosystem. Conclusion Backpack Securities represents a notable development in the convergence of traditional finance and blockchain technology. By offering a regulated pathway to tokenized stocks, the platform could provide greater liquidity, flexibility, and accessibility for investors. US Dollar Stays Range-Bound as Fed Transition and Middle East Tensions Weigh: DBS

BitcoinWorld US Dollar Stays Range-Bound as Fed Transition and Middle East Tensions Weigh: DBS The US dollar remains confined to familiar trading ranges as markets digest a period of Federal Reserve leadership transition and escalating geopolitical risks in the Middle East, according to a recent analysis from DBS Group Research. The greenback has shown limited directional momentum in recent sessions, reflecting a tug-of-war between safe-haven demand and uncertainty over the Fed’s next policy moves. Fed Transition Adds to Policy Uncertainty The upcoming transition at the helm of the Federal Reserve is injecting a layer of unpredictability into currency markets. While the current monetary policy trajectory is well-telegraphed, any shift in leadership tone or communication style could alter market expectations for interest rate decisions in the second half of the year. DBS analysts note that this uncertainty is a key factor keeping the dollar from breaking out of its established ranges, as traders hesitate to place large directional bets. Middle East Geopolitical Risks Bolster Safe-Haven Flows Simultaneously, rising tensions in the Middle East are providing a floor for the dollar, as investors seek refuge in the world’s primary reserve currency. Recent escalations, including military posturing and disruptions to key shipping lanes, have added a risk premium to global markets. However, DBS points out that the dollar’s gains are capped because similar safe-haven flows are also benefiting other currencies, such as the Japanese yen and Swiss franc, which are competing for the same capital. The net effect is a stalemate, with the dollar index oscillating within a tight band. Implications for Traders and Investors For forex traders, the current environment suggests a need for patience. DBS recommends focusing on yield differentials and relative central bank policy stances rather than betting on a unilateral dollar move. The interplay between a potentially more dovish Fed transition and a flight-to-quality bid from geopolitical stress creates a complex backdrop. The analysis implies that until one of these factors — either a clear policy signal from the new Fed leadership or a de-escalation in the Middle East — takes precedence, the dollar is likely to remain range-bound. Conclusion The US dollar is caught between two powerful forces: the policy vacuum created by a Fed transition and the persistent demand for safe-haven assets from Middle East instability. According to DBS, this equilibrium is likely to persist until a clearer catalyst emerges. For now, the greenback remains in a holding pattern, with traders advised to monitor central bank communications and geopolitical headlines closely for the next breakout signal.
